Interior Minister Chaudhry Ahsan Iqbal Saturday said that the elements busy in hatching conspiracies every day in Pakistan are trying to damage Pakistan.
He was addressing the audience after inaugurating the
newly-established Narowal District Jail, here.
He said that the government was successfully foiling all
local and international conspiracies against the country, adding that the political elements rejected by masses were now playing in the wrong hands for their vested interests and weakening Pakistan politically and economically.
The interior minister said that political stability is vital for economic stability of the country and effective and constructive policies of the government was taking Pakistan ahead. He said the PML-N governmnet had put the country on the right path to economical and political stability despite the hurdles created by the negative political elements.

Earlier, Chaudhry Ahsan visited the kitchen, hospital and
female barracks at Narowal district jail. He checked the quality
of the meals and medical facilities, being provided there.
On this occasion, the senior jail officials told the interior
minister that all 375 male and female prisoners belonging to
Narowal district have been shifted to the newly established
Narowal district jail from Sialkot jail as well.
The minister also directed the jail officials to ensure
provision of playground adjacent to the jail for promotion
of hockey, football and volleyball games among the prisoners.
Provincial Minister for Prisons Malik Ahmed Yar Hunjra,
Inspector General Prisons Punjab Mirza Shahid Saleem Baig,
DIG (Prisons) Punjab Malik Mubashar Ahmed Khan, local MPAs
Sardar Ramaish Singh Arora, Rana Manan Khan and senior officials
were also present on the occasion.
